Trevor Loney serves as the Assistant Director of Hawk Link for the Office of Multicultural Affairs. Hawk Link is a nationally recognized academic based retention program designed to assist first year students in navigating their first year by utilizing existing programs at The University of Kansas. He works closely with the students of the program in collaboration with KU staff, faculty, and departments to provide successful resources for the participants.

Trevor received his MA in American studies from KU in 2004. He also received his BA in American studies and Political Science from KU as well. Trevor has held several positions in Student Success over the last six years including the University Advising Center, New Student Orientation and Department of Student Housing. Trevor has worked with students one-on-one in advising, advised various student groups around campus and presented to students and parents during New Student Orientation. Additionally, Trevor has taught several classes at KU, most of which aim to aid students in their transition to KU.
